How Long Do Parrots Live?

One of the most common questions asked by potential bird owners is, “How long do parrots live?” The answer depends on the species, diet, environment, and overall care. However, parrots are known for their impressive lifespans compared to many other pets.

Some smaller parrots may live between 15 and 30 years, while larger species such as macaws, cockatoos, and African greys can live 40 to 80 years or even longer with exceptional care.

Therefore, owning a parrot is a long-term commitment that requires careful planning and dedication.

How Long Do Parrots Live Average Lifespan of Popular Pet Parrots

Cockatiels

  • Average lifespan: 15–25 years
  • Friendly and beginner-friendly
  • Popular family companion

Conures

  • Average lifespan: 20–30 years
  • Playful and social
  • Excellent companion birds

Quaker Parrots

  • Average lifespan: 20–30 years
  • Intelligent and interactive
  • Great talking ability

African Grey Parrots

  • Average lifespan: 40–60 years
  • Highly intelligent
  • Known for exceptional speech skills

Amazon Parrots

  • Average lifespan: 40–60 years
  • Social and entertaining
  • Strong personalities

Macaws

  • Average lifespan: 50–80 years
  • Large and affectionate
  • Lifelong companions

How Long Do Parrots Live What Factors Affect a Parrot’s Lifespan?

Proper Nutrition

A balanced diet is one of the most important factors affecting longevity.

Furthermore, proper nutrition helps support strong immunity and overall health.

Proper nutrition is one of the most important factors affecting a parrot’s lifespan. The https://lafeber.com/ Lafeber Pet Birds Learning Center provides expert guidance on healthy diets and daily care for companion parrots.

Veterinary Care

Regular visits to an avian veterinarian can help detect health issues early. As a result, many parrots live significantly longer when they receive preventative healthcare.

Mental Stimulation

Parrots are highly intelligent birds. Therefore, they require toys, training, and enrichment activities to maintain mental well-being.

Exercise

Daily exercise helps prevent obesity and behavioral issues. Likewise, active parrots tend to enjoy healthier and longer lives.

Social Interaction

Parrots are social animals that thrive on companionship. Consequently, regular interaction with their owners contributes to emotional well-being.

Frequently Asked Questions

Which parrot lives the longest?

Macaws, cockatoos, and African grey parrots are among the longest-living pet parrot species.

Can parrots live longer than dogs?

Yes. Many parrots significantly outlive dogs and cats, especially larger parrot species.
